    I once saw Pablo Francisco. The videos on YouTube of his shows in the States are much better than his live act was here. I felt ripped off, the guy didn't seem to connect with the crowd at all, he just ran thru his usual set. He also didn't pay attention on enunciation anymore, so I almost couldn't understand what he mumbled. His warm-up act Flip Schultz was much better.

    Anything Norm Macdonald. Especially his interviews, like on on Conan where he made fun of the other guests or when he was on the View and was hitting on some of the hosts.

    I haven't been able to find the video but 8 or so months after he was canned from SNL they brought him back to host the show. He basically ripped on the show and Lorne Michels the entire time. Dude has balls.
